The street in brief

Middle Lane is a street almost entirely of terraced houses. Homes here typically change hands around £205,000 — roughly 57% below the TN15 norm. On floor area that works out near £4,020 per square metre, below the district's £4,668. Recent sales are too thin to call a trend for the street itself; TN15 prices as a whole have been easing. The record shows 15 sales across 7 homes since 2002.

Middle Lane's £205,000 median sits about 57% below TN15's £480,000; on floor space it runs £4,020/m² against the district's £4,668/m² (-14%).

Street and TN15 figures are medians of HM Land Registry sales; the England figures are the UK House Price Index mix-adjusted average — a different basis, so compare direction rather than levels between the two.
